发表评论取消回复
相关阅读
相关 用Python实现冒泡排序
冒泡排序是一种简单的排序算法。下面是一个 Python 的实现代码: defbubble_sort(arr): n = len(arr)
相关 几种常用排序算法的python实现
1:快速排序 思想: 任意选取一个数据(通常选用数组的第一个数)作为关键数据,然后将所有比它小的数都放到它前面,所有比它大的数都放到它后面,这个过程称为一趟快速排序。 一
相关 Python实现常用排序算法的方法
常见排序算法 算法:一个计算过程,解决问题的方法 程序 = 数据结构 + 算法 一.算法基本概念 1.时间复杂度 用什么方式来体现算法运行的快慢?
相关 lua实现常用排序
lua代码: --升序排序 /quicksort asc --target: 目标table/target table such as {9, -1, 4,
相关 Python实现常用排序
导读: 有人说数据结构与算法是一个程序员的内功,管你招式如何恣意潇洒,若不能伤敌就一无是处。 在《射雕英雄传》里,郭靖后来大有所作为,恐怕跟马钰偷授全真教心法存在莫大相
相关 Python实现常用排序算法
一.冒泡排序 冒泡排序算法的运作如下: 1.比较相邻元素,如果第一个比第二个大,就交换他们两个。 2.对每一对相邻元素做同样的工作,从开始第一队到结尾最后一对。在
相关 用Python实现冒泡排序算法
1.冒泡排序算法原理 > 冒泡排序要排序n个数(假设为升序排列), 由于每遍历一趟只排好一个数字 即把最大数排到最后 > 则需要遍历n-1趟,所以最
相关 用Python实现希尔排序
1.希尔排序算法思想 > 将待排序数组按照步长gap进行分组,然后将每组的元素利用直接插入排序的方法进行排序;每次将gap折半减小,循环上述操作;当gap=1时,
相关 常用排序java实现
排序算法复习 包括冒泡排序,快速排序,选择排序,插入排序,还有二分法查找 为了方便,这里排序都用数组进行演示。 package com.crazzy.
还没有评论,来说两句吧...